What is a wet vacuum?
August 14, 2026
A wet vacuum cleaner is designed to clean liquid spills and wet debris, alongside everyday dirt. Unlike traditional dry vacuums, it can safely handle moisture while helping to maintain hard floors in a single routine.

Wet vacuum overview
- A wet vacuum cleaner removes both liquid and solid debris.
- It is commonly used on sealed hard floors such as tile, laminate, or sealed wood.
- It can help clean spills, sticky messes, and everyday dirt in one process.
- Some models combine vacuuming and washing in a single machine.
Why it matters
In modern homes, cleaning needs have shifted. Spills, pet mess, tracked-in dirt – they don’t wait for separate cleaning steps. A wet vacuum cleaner simplifies this by bringing pickup and wash into one routine, reducing the need for multiple tools.
Key features of a wet vacuum cleaner
Designed for real homes, wet vacuum cleaners combine effective pick-up with the ability to handle everyday mess – from dry debris to liquid spills.
Built to handle liquids
Wet vacuum cleaners are engineered to safely collect water-based messes. This makes them suitable for:
- Spilled drinks.
- Muddy footprints.
- Kitchen splashes.
- Bathroom clean-ups.
Separate liquid and debris collection
Most wet vacuum cleaners are designed with systems that handle:
- Solid debris (dust, crumbs, dirt).
- Liquid waste (water, spills).
This helps maintain efficient cleaning while keeping components protected.
Designed for hard floors
Wet vacuum cleaners are typically used on:
- Tiles.
- Sealed wooden floors.
- Vinyl and laminate.
They are not generally intended for soft furnishings or carpets unless explicitly designed for that purpose.

What is a wet vacuum, and how does it differ from a vacuum mop?
A wet vacuum cleaner and a vacuum mop may appear similar, but they are designed for slightly different cleaning tasks:
- A wet vacuum cleaner removes liquid and debris simultaneously.
- A vacuum mop typically vacuums first and then applies water to wash floors.
- Wet vacuum cleaners focus on pickup and removal, while vacuum mops focus on washing and finishing.
Key differences at a glance
Understanding how each approach works helps you choose the right method for your cleaning routine.
1. Cleaning approach
- Wet vacuum cleaner:
- Collects liquids and solids in one pass.
- Removes mess from the floor surface.
- Vacuum mop:
- Often combines suction with a mopping action.
- Cleans and refreshes the floor surface.
2. Handling spills
- Wet vacuum cleaner:
- Designed for immediate spill clean-up.
- Suitable for larger or more sudden liquid mess.
- Vacuum mop:
- Better for routine floor washing.
- May not be designed for large liquid volumes.
3. End result
- Wet vacuum cleaner: leaves floors free from debris and excess liquid.
- Vacuum mop: focuses on cleaning and polishing the floor surface.
Which one should you choose?
Choose a wet vacuum cleaner if:
- You regularly deal with spills or mixed mess.
- You want faster clean-up without multiple steps.
Choose a vacuum mop if:
- You want to maintain floor appearance after general cleaning.
- Your priority is routine washing rather than spill management.
